Actually, Naga can't explode stars like you and I can dial a phone. It requires ancient Sith rituals, magics, and time. And maybe even a bit of apprentice lent power.
Now, with these three, the level of Force everything will be sick, and the place would be totalled. Malachor would certainly die again.
Tulak Hord
Pros: He's damn good, and the only one to use a lightsaber, was undefeated, practices a style the other two wouldn't know.
Cons: That's all we know, also, he may not have been true Sith or even half Sith.
Marka Ragnos
Pros: His rep screams amazing power and cunning, is a true Sith and one of the greatest Sith lords of all time, even on his death bed he scared Sadow.
Cons: No clue what weapon(s) he used.
Naga Sadow
Pros: Easily the most widely known of the three, and with the most recorded accomplishments, a leader of a Sith priesthood, deadly adversary and cunning, too.
Cons: A simple poisoned blade for sparring, is already outclassed by Ragnos, can't chuck stars in this scenario.
